London is steeped in history and famous throughout the world as a centre of trading and government. The city has transformed itself during the last
decade with the addition of innovative new buildings and is a vibrant, modern, multi-cultural European city.
London contains a rich mix of interesting areas, each teaming with bars, clubs and pubs available for private venue hire.
From Borough Market on the south bank with its world famous food market, trendy Camden Town and Islington in the north and the bustling trading centre of The City to the shabby chic of Shoreditch, Theatreland in the West End and the opulence of Mayfair, London has a wealth of bars available to hire for all types of corporate events and private parties.
